TE Connectivity AMP-LATCH 2.54mm PCB Headers, Centre and Dual Polarized
AMP-LATCH PCB header connectors with a 2.54 x 2.54 mm centreline and a low profile design. These AMP-LATCH headers have a centre polarizing slot and double bar polarization slots for accurate mating with the IDC ribbon cable connector. The housings are made from flame retardant 94V-0 rated thermoplastic and feature board standoffs to allow excess flux removal from the PCB. Versions of these AMP-LATCH low profile headers feature kinked soldertails for a secure connection to the PCB
